About Lauren Popp

Lauren Popp is a scholar working on Physiology, Epidemiology and Pollution, having authored 7 papers that have together received 353 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(6 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(3 papers) and Advanced Nanomaterials in Catalysis (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Physiology (34 citations), Epidemiology (141 citations) and Cell Biology (65 citations). Lauren Popp has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Laura Segatori, Wensi Song, Marzia Savini, Seung Soo Lee, Vicki L. Colvin, Vinh Van Tran, Risha Patel, Richard N. Sifers, Parisa Lotfi and Alberto di Ronza. Their work appears in journals such as ACS Nano, Nature Cell Biology and Acta Biomaterialia.
